vue
向钱看`向厚赚
这个作者很懒,什么都没留下…
展开
-
el-input 只能输入数字类型及v-model双向绑定失效问题
oninput="value=value.replace(/^\.+|[^\d.]/g,'')"<el-input v-model="value" placeholder="请输入" oninput="value=value.replace(/^\.+|[^\d.]/g,'')"></el-input>在输入中文触发oninput后,v-model绑定的值会被设成空字符串,这时候再输入数字,v-model绑定的值不会被赋值,一直为空。原创 2021-04-20 14:57:08 · 2065 阅读 · 0 评论 -
element ui table 实现拖拽,sortablejs
sortablejs 中文网<el-table ref="dragTable" v-loading="listLoading" :data="list" row-key="id" border fit highlight-current-row style="width: 100%"> <el-table-column align="center" label="ID" width="65"> <template slot-scope="{row}原创 2021-04-20 14:45:00 · 352 阅读 · 0 评论 -
this.$set的正确使用 vue更改对象属性视图不更新
原文链接this.#set(obj, key, value)我们在项目开发的过程中,经常会遇到这种情况:为data中的某一个对象添加一个属性<template> <div class="hello"> <button @click="setMessage">添加属性</button> {{ student.name }} <input type="text" v-model="student.age"> <转载 2021-02-19 10:03:24 · 563 阅读 · 0 评论 -
VUE路由权限思路
@[TOC]VUE路由权限思路代码实现 function filterAsyncRoutes(routes, roles) { const res = [] routes.forEach(route => { const tmp = { ...route } if (hasPermission(roles, tmp)) { console.log('执行');原创 2021-02-08 09:39:44 · 225 阅读 · 1 评论